DETAILED JOB DESCRIPTION






  • Provide direct care by assessing, planning, implementing, and evaluating nursing care to an assigned group of patients.

  • Plan, direct, and/or participate in the education of the patient, family, community, and health professionals.

  • Report pertinent observations and reactions regarding patients to the appropriate person (i.e. physicians, head nurse, charge nurse, and/or nursing supervisor) and record those observations accurately and concisely.

  • Maintain the standards of nursing care and implement the policies and procedures of the hospital and assigned nursing department.

  • Participate in meetings, in-services, and quality and performance improvement groups.

  • Participate in nursing research.

  • Provide quality care to patients and work with a multi-disciplinary team to ensure the highest patient satisfaction.

  • May complete unit/department specific duties as outlined in department documents.





RE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S







  1. Missouri Board of Nursing RN or Nurse Licensure Compact multi-state RN. When primary state of residency changes, compact state RNs must apply under new state of residency within thirty (30) days.




  2. One (1) year of acute care and/or operating room RN experience.
